Machine Learning Lead Engineer
Indexed description
We're looking for a Machine Learning Lead Engineer who wants to operate as a player-coach - someone still very hands-on, but excited to grow into a proper management role over time. This is not a pure manager role from day one. You'll be building, shipping, and improving ML systems while gradually taking on more team leadership responsibilities.
Key Responsibilities
What you'll do:
- Build and maintain production-grade ML systems and pipelines
- Stay hands-on (coding, reviews, debugging, deployments)
- Mentor a small team of ML engineers (2-3 people initially)
- Establish ML engineering&MLOps best practices
- Improve deployment, monitoring, and model lifecycle management
- Collaborate with DS, Risk, Product, and Engineering
- Help shape roadmap and hiring
Skills, Knowledge & Expertise
- Strong background as an ML Engineer (not purely DS/research)
- Experience deploying and running ML models in production
- Solid software engineering skills (Python, APIs, systems)
- Good understanding of MLOps stack (CI/CD, monitoring, pipelines)
- Familiarity with tools like MLflow, Airflow, Evidently, DVC, Docker, Kubernetes.
- Cloud experience (AWS/GCP/Azure)
- Some mentoring/leadership experience + desire to grow into management
- Nice to have:
- Experience scaling ML platforms or teams
- Fintech / lending / risk domain exposure
Job Benefits
We offer a comprehensive benefits package that includes:
- Stock Options
- Private Medical insurance via Vitality and Dental Insurance with BUPA
- EAP with Health Assured
- Enhanced Maternity and Paternity Leave
- Modern and sophisticated office space in Central London
- Free Gym in office building in Holborn
- Subsidised Lunch via Feedr
- Deliveroo Allowance if working late in office
- Monthly in office Masseuse
- Team and Company Socials
- Football Power League / Paddle and Yoga Club
Create a free Caio profile to unlock more results and save your role and location preferences.
Unlock free search